Block patterns provide a flexible starting point that gives users an idea of how blocks can be combined to make attractive layouts. The options are limitless and any changes made are not saved back to the original pattern. Once a pattern is inserted into the content, users can customize with their own text, images, alignments, colors, additional blocks, etc. It’s unlikely that most users would know how to do this without help, so this is one of the drawbacks of reusable blocks.īlock patterns are predefined block layouts that are designed to be changed. If a user wanted to make changes to a reusable block specific to one page, the process would involve clicking on the block’s properties and selecting “convert to regular block,” which would ensure that all edits would appear only on that specific instance of the block. Any changes made to a reusable block will apply to all instances of the block wherever it is used. They can be edited but they have a certain distinction in that they are intended to look the same in all places they are used. Reusable blocks were designed to be a time-saving feature that allows users to save a block or group of blocks for use on other posts or pages. ![]() Why might you want to convert your reusable blocks to block patterns?
